Kit McGraw is a British detective brought to Miami, Florida to investigate The Carver case during Season 3. She at first says that she is a widow, her husband having been murdered. Early in Season 3, she enters into a three-way relationship with Christian Troy and Kimber Henry, before the latter two decide "three's a crowd."

A few episodes later, it is revealed that McGraw's three-way relationship is a ruse to investigate Troy as a suspect in the Carver case. She eventually arrests him for the crimes, but she herself is attacked by the Carver while Christian is in custody. As a result, Christian is released.
